How should I vacuum this rug to ensure it lasts?
To maintain the longevity and appearance of this rug, it is essential to vacuum without a beater bar. Beater bars use rotating brushes that can be too aggressive for the fibers and the fringe detailing of this specific piece. Using a suction-only setting or a floor attachment will prevent fraying and preserve the integrity of the weave for years to come.
How do I handle spills or stains on this red and blue rug?
For minor accidents, our care instructions recommend spot cleaning immediately with a dry, clean cloth. Blotting the area—rather than rubbing—is key to preventing the liquid from settling deeper into the fibers.
